Warehouse floor cleaning services involve thorough cleaning and maintenance of large commercial or industrial floor spaces. These services typically include sweeping, scrubbing, and polishing to remove dirt, grease, stains, and debris that can accumulate over time. Depending on the property’s needs, service providers may also use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to ensure the floors are not only clean but also safe and well-maintained. Regular cleaning helps extend the lifespan of the flooring materials and maintains a professional appearance for the facility.
This type of service addresses common problems such as slippery surfaces caused by spills or buildup, stubborn stains that are difficult to remove with routine cleaning, and the general wear and tear that can make floors look dingy or neglected. Clean floors contribute to a safer environment by reducing the risk of slips and falls, which is especially important in busy warehouses or factories. Additionally, having a clean and well-maintained floor can improve overall operational efficiency and create a more inviting space for employees and visitors alike.

The overview below groups typical Warehouse Floor Cleaning proj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in San Antonio,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Basic Cleaning - Typical costs for routine warehouse floor cleaning services range from $250 to $600 for smaller, regular jobs. Many local contractors handle these maintenance tasks efficiently within this range. Fewer projects reach beyond $600 unless additional services or larger areas are involved.
Deep Cleaning and Stripping - More thorough cleaning projects, including stripping and resealing floors, usually c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These jobs are less frequent but necessary for maintaining high-traffic or heavily soiled floors in larger warehouses.
Floor Repair and Resurfacing - Repair work such as crack filling or surface resurfacing typically falls within $2,500 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age. Larger, more complex repairs can exceed this range, especially for extensive resurfacing projects.
Full Floor Replacement - Complete replacement of warehouse flooring can start at $10,000 and may go beyond $50,000 for extensive, high-quality installations. Most projects in this category are sizable and involve detailed planning, with fewer jobs reaching the highest end of the sp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of warehouse floors can be cleaned? Local contractors typically handle various surfaces including concrete, epoxy, tile, and sealed floors, ensuring proper cleaning and maintenance for each type.
Are warehouse floor cleaning services suitable for large facilities? Yes, many service providers are equipped to clean warehouses of different sizes, from small storage areas to expansive distribution centers.
What cleaning methods are used for warehouse floors? Common methods include sweeping, scrubbing, pressure washing, and applying sealants, depending on the floor material and level of dirt or stains.
Can warehouse floor cleaning improve safety conditions? Regular cleaning can help remove debris, spills, and hazards, contributing to a safer work environment within the warehouse.
How do local contractors customize warehouse floor cleaning services? Service providers often tailor their cleaning plans based on the specific floor type, usage, and cleanliness requirements of each warehouse facility.
